Bamboo Trimming in Rockwall, TX
Bamboo trimming services involve carefully shaping and reducing bamboo plants to maintain their health, appearance, and safety on residential properties. This service covers a variety of projects, including trimming overgrown or unruly bamboo, removing dead or damaged stalks, and thinning dense clusters to improve airflow and sunlight penetration. Homeowners typically request bamboo trimming to prevent the plants from encroaching on structures, pathways, or neighboring yards, as well as to promote healthy growth and an attractive landscape.
Before requesting bamboo trimming, property owners should consider the size, density, and location of their bamboo. It’s important to determine whether the bamboo is invasive or planted intentionally, as well as any local regulations or restrictions related to bamboo management. Clarifying the desired outcome-such as maintaining a specific height or shape-can help ensure the service aligns with landscaping goals. Proper trimming not only enhances visual appeal but also supports the health and longevity of bamboo plants.

Bamboo Trimming Questions
What are the benefits of bamboo trimming? Proper trimming encourages healthy growth, maintains appearance, and prevents overgrowth that can damage structures or obstruct views.
When is the best time to trim bamboo? Bamboo is best trimmed during its active growing season, typically in late spring or early summer, to promote healthy new shoots.
What tools are needed for bamboo trimming? Sharp pruning shears or loppers are commonly used to make clean cuts and reduce plant stress.
Are there any precautions for trimming bamboo? It's important to wear protective gloves and avoid cutting too close to the ground to prevent damage and ensure healthy regrowth.
